Abstract
The utility model provides a kind of wound stator and motor, is related to technical field of motors.In the wound stator, every phase winding includes at least two insulation loading plates and the snakelike coil with starting point and clearing end, at least two insulation loading plates are provided with snakelike coil, and snakelike coil is laid on insulation loading plate in curved spiral sheet, and snakelike coil includes working portion.Wherein, in the winding of same phase, working portion and insulation loading plate corresponding with working portion offer at least one connection through-hole, at least one connection through-hole is provided with the conducting connecting part that working position corresponding with every layer of snakelike coil is in contact.In this programme, wound stator passes through the conducting connecting part of the connection through-hole opened up and setting, and being connected in parallel for the working portion on adjacent insulation loading plate may be implemented, facilitate the manufacture difficulty for reducing stator, the qualification rate of stator product is improved, and reduces manufacturing cost.

Incorporated by reference to referring to figs. 1 to Fig. 5, the utility model embodiment provides a kind of wound stator.The wound stator application
In motor in axial magnetic field (also known as disc type electric machine), motor in axial magnetic field can be regarded as the magnetic direction in the magnetic field of driving motor rotation
Motor identical with machine shaft extended line.In wound stator, the snakelike coil 140 with layer each in phase is by being connected in parallel.
At runtime, snakelike coil 140 is powered, and the working portion 143 of snakelike coil 140 is for making cutting magnetic to the magnetic field in motor
Field wire movement, to generate Ampere force (Ampere force refers to the active force that electrified wire is subject in magnetic field), and the peace based on generation
Training power drive rotor rotates in axis hole 148, to convert electrical energy into mechanical energy.
In the present embodiment, snakelike coil 140 is formed by conductive material, and conductive material may be, but not limited to, copper, aluminium
Deng.The working portion 143 of snakelike coil 140 can be fanning strip shape structure, or strip structure.Wherein fan-shaped sheet knot
Structure increases working portion 143 in the conductive cross-sectional area in stator outer diameter region, reduces the internal resistance of working portion 143,
The resistance of wound stator is just reduced, and then helps to improve the efficiency of motor energy conversion.
Understandably, snakelike coil 140 can be wound by copper sheet forms, rather than is wound and formed by copper wire.Because fan-shaped
The copper sheet of laminated structure can make full use of the space of insulation loading plate, so that the copper that entirely insulation loading plate outer diameter zone is laid with
Piece area is wider.That is, conductive cross-sectional area of the working portion 143 in stator outer diameter region increases, working portion 143 is reduced
Internal resistance, also just reduces the resistance of wound stator, and then helps to improve the efficiency of motor energy conversion.
In addition, wound stator passes through the connection through-hole 161 opened up in working position and the conducting connecting part of setting, Ke Yishi
The existing adjacent working portion 143 on loading plate that insulate is connected in parallel.For example, can realize connection through-hole 161 by drilling
It opens up, it can be by carrying out copper-coating in connection through-hole 161, so that inner wall shape of the insulation loading plate in connection through-hole 161
At copper facing, copper facing can make working portion 143 of the two neighboring snakelike coil 140 at same position be connected in parallel.It is based on
This, facilitates the manufacture difficulty for reducing stator, improves the qualification rate of stator product, and reduce manufacturing cost.

In conjunction with referring to Fig. 3 and Fig. 4, wherein Fig. 3 is the working portion in wound stator provided by the embodiment of the utility model
One of 143 radial cross section is referring to figure 4. the middle work department of wound stator provided by the embodiment of the utility model
Divide the two of 143 radial cross section.In the present embodiment, conducting connecting part can be the company being set on insulation loading plate
The conductive coating of the inner wall in hole 161 is connected, the corresponding insulation loading plate in edge of connection through-hole 161 offers at least one use
In the isolated vias 162 for avoiding conducting connecting part from generating vortex circuit.For example, working portion 143 shown in Fig. 3 is not provided with
Isolated vias 162, in working portion 143 shown in Fig. 4, there are two isolated vias for the edge setting of each connection through-hole 161
162.Wherein, conductive coating can be the coat of metal, and metal material can be but not limited to copper, aluminium etc..For example, conductive coating can
Think the copper plate by copper-coating to be formed in connection through-hole 161.
Understandably, if conducting connecting part generates vortex circuit, it will increase the heat that conducting connecting part generates.And it is arranged
Isolated vias 162 can prevent or weaken vortex circuit generation, and then facilitate reduce conducting connecting part generate heat,
Enable electric energy to be converted to more mechanical energy, and exported by rotor, is converted electrical energy into help to improve motor
The transfer efficiency of mechanical energy.
In addition, if each working portion 143 offers in multiple connection through-holes 161, that is, the snakelike coil 140 of adjacent layer
Corresponding working portion 143 is connected in parallel via multiple connection through-holes 161.Based on this, adjacent layer is realized by the way of multiple spot
The parallel connection of corresponding working portion 143 helps to increase conductive cross-sectional area, reduces contact resistance.
In the present embodiment, snakelike coil 140 can offer at least one hollow out gap 144, between at least one hollow out
Gap 144 is multiple in the patch conductor being connected in parallel for a snakelike coil 140 to be divided into.For example, in Fig. 3,3 hollow outs
Connection through-hole 161 has been run through in gap 144, and it is in be dielectrically separated from that working portion 143, which has just been divided into 4 sections by 3 hollow out gaps 144,
Bar shaped patch conductor.Hollow out gap 144 can be regarded as the corresponding lines position of label in Fig. 3.Wherein, the hollow out gap of setting
144 help that electric current is prevented to form vortex circuit in patch conductor.Based on this, compared with prior art, in identical electric energy energy
In the case of consumption, bigger power can be exported using motor made of wound stator provided by the utility model;Alternatively, defeated
Out in the case where identical power, energy consumption can reduce using motor made of wound stator provided by the utility model.
In the present embodiment, it can be set in hollow out gap 144 exhausted for carrying out the conductor of 144 two sides of hollow out gap
The insulator spacer of edge isolation.Wherein, insulator spacer can be formed by insulating materials, and insulating materials can be improved hollow out gap
The insulation effect of the conductor of 144 two sides avoids the conductor of 144 two sides of hollow out gap from generating electric arc.Optionally, which is
The material of heat-resistant fireproof, for example, for materials such as insulating materials boron nitride, epoxy resin.
